Massive Surge in Food Licence Applications Following FDA Crackdown in Pune

A recent enforcement initiative by the Maharashtra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has led to an influx of nearly 9,000 food licence applications in Pune. This surge, attributed to increased inspections under FDA Commissioner Tukaram Mundhe, reflects heightened compliance among food businesses. The FDA is now faced with the challenge of processing these applications while ensuring food safety standards are upheld.

This Pune food licence rush is honestly not small thing ah . Maharashtra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has started strict enforcement campaign and suddenly food business operators across Pune district are running to get paperwork in order .

As of June 19,nearly 9,000 applications have been submitted . That number itself says lot because people usually don’t move this fast unless inspection pressure becomes real.

And this surge has come after appointment of FDA Commissioner Tukaram Mundhe,who has pushed stricter inspections and action against places running without valid licenses . Restaurants,home-based food businesses and tiffin services are all part of this now.

Numbers from different areas are also interesting . Pimpri-Chinchwad Municipal Corporation (PCMC) area saw around 450 applications,Pune Municipal Corporation (PMC) limits got 1,100 applications,and rural areas of Pune district sent approximately 2,400 applications . Remaining applications came from other parts of Pune .

And tbh,this also shows how many small food places were probably running casually for years . Many small establishments had either not renewed licenses or not completed registrations because enforcement was loose earlier .

Under Food Safety and Standards Act,small businesses with annual turnovers up to ₹1.5 crore need basic food registration . Medium-sized enterprises need State Food Licence,and bigger businesses above this turnover need Central Food Licence from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I) .

On paper,this is good for customers because nobody wants to eat from unregulated kitchens where hygiene and safety are unknown . But at same time,if approvals get delayed badly,small operators may again get stuck in confusion.

And that is where real test starts now . Crackdown is one part,but can system handle nearly 9,000 applications properly without turning it into another slow file-moving exercise…
